Transaction

8b656e3612a5bc5c777586459c4cc02457f06d38bd6e64cbbf4e9b2ed2737eaa
534,190 confirmations
Timestamp
1457229723
Block401,357
Fee23,222 sats
Fee rate44.2 sats/vB
view on mempool.space

Inputs & Outputs